Understanding Neutral Running Shoes: What You Need to Know
So, what exactly are neutral running shoes, and why are they so popular? Simply put, neutral shoes are designed for runners with a neutral gait – meaning your foot lands on the outside of your heel and rolls inward (pronates) to a normal degree. These shoes offer cushioning and flexibility, allowing your foot to move naturally through its gait cycle. Unlike stability shoes, which provide extra support to correct overpronation, neutral shoes focus on comfort and a more natural running experience. They're all about letting your foot do its thing while providing the necessary impact protection and a smooth ride.
The Importance of a Neutral Gait
Why is a neutral gait important, you ask? Well, it's all about how your body absorbs shock. When you run, your feet act as the first line of defense against the impact of hitting the ground. A neutral gait allows for a more even distribution of pressure, reducing the stress on your ankles, knees, hips, and lower back. If you have a neutral gait, neutral shoes will provide the ideal support, cushioning, and flexibility to keep you running comfortably and efficiently. Choosing the right type of shoe can make a huge difference in preventing injuries and improving your overall running performance. Runners with a neutral gait generally benefit from a more natural feel and a wider range of motion, allowing for a more adaptable and comfortable running experience. Remember to consult a running specialist at your local running store to get a gait analysis, it could determine your running type.

Maintenance and Care for Your Neutral Running Shoes
Taking care of your neutral running shoes will extend their life and help them perform at their best. Here are a few tips:
1. Cleaning Your Shoes
Clean your shoes regularly to remove dirt and debris. Use a mild soap and water solution to wash the uppers. Avoid using harsh chemicals or putting your shoes in the washing machine or dryer, as this can damage the materials. Let your shoes air dry away from direct sunlight or heat.
2. Rotating Your Shoes
If you run frequently, consider rotating between two pairs of shoes. This will allow the cushioning to recover and extend the life of each pair. Alternating shoes also helps to vary the stress on your feet and reduce the risk of overuse injuries. By rotating, you'll ensure that both shoes are performing optimally.
3. Replacing Your Shoes Regularly
Replace your shoes every 300-500 miles, or sooner if you notice a significant loss of cushioning or support. The midsole cushioning breaks down over time, reducing its ability to absorb impact. Pay attention to how your shoes feel and replace them when they no longer provide adequate support.
4. Proper Storage
Store your shoes in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ight. Avoid storing them in extreme temperatures, as this can damage the materials. Consider using shoe trees to help maintain their shape when not in use.
